[195 Pages Report] The Electric Cargo Bikes Market size was estimated at USD 1.68 billion in 2023 and expected to reach USD 1.90 billion in 2024, at a CAGR 14.05% to reach USD 4.23 billion by 2030.
Electric cargo bikes represent a sophisticated blend of traditional bicycling enhanced with electric power assistance. Electric cargo bikes are specifically designed to facilitate the transportation of goods, supplies, and sometimes passengers over varying distances without the emissions or traffic congestion associated with traditional vehicular transport. Incorporating a battery-powered electric motor, these bikes offer assistance to the rider, making it easier to navigate hills, longer distances, and carry heavier loads than would be feasible with a standard bicycle. This environmentally friendly alternative is gaining traction in urban logistics, personal transport, and last-mile delivery services due to its efficiency, cost-effectiveness, and minimal ecological footprint. The expansion of the electric cargo bikes market is driven by the exponential growth of eCommerce in urban logistics and last-mile delivery and the extensive government investments to support the development and deployment of electric cargo bikes. The range limitations associated with electric cargo bikes act as a challenge to their adoption. The rising technological advances in electric cargo bikes offer lucrative opportunities for the expansion of the electric cargo bikes market.

Battery Type: Rising demand for Lithium-Ion (Li-ion) batteries owing to the need for higher energy density
Lead-based batteries are among the oldest types of rechargeable batteries used in electric cargo bikes, and these batteries are known for their ruggedness and affordability but are quite heavy and have a lower energy density than modern alternatives. They take up more space and add significant weight to the cargo bike. Lithium-ion batteries have become the standard for electric cargo bikes due to their high energy density, lightweight, and longer lifespans. Lithium-ion batteries can store more electricity in a smaller and lighter package, significantly reducing the bike's overall weight and allowing for greater range and performance. Lithium-ion batteries also have a lower self-discharge rate, meaning they retain their charge longer when unused. Despite the cost, their efficiency, durability, and eco-friendliness make them a preferred choice for both consumers and manufacturers. Nickel-based batteries, including nickel-cadmium (NiCd) and nickel-metal hydride (NiMH), occupy a middle ground between lead-acid and lithium-ion batteries regarding weight, cost, and performance. Nickel-cadmium batteries are known for their robustness and ability to perform well in cold temperatures, but they suffer from the "memory effect," which can reduce their effective lifespan if not properly maintained. Nickel-metal hydride batteries offer a higher energy density than NiCd batteries and are less prone to the memory effect, making them a more favorable option.
Application: Widening adoption of electric cargo vehicles for commercial usage
Electric cargo bikes are increasingly being utilized in the commercial sector due to their efficiency and eco-friendly nature. Businesses incorporate these bikes for various purposes, including delivery services, where they prove to be agile and cost-effective for navigating city traffic and reducing delivery times. Retail, food services, and couriers are among the industries that benefit significantly from electric cargo bikes. They are also used in large warehouses and industrial complexes to transport goods over short distances, enhancing operational efficiency and reducing reliance on traditional fuel-powered vehicles. On the personal front, electric cargo bikes are gaining popularity among individuals and families looking for a sustainable mode of transportation. These bikes are adept at handling various needs, from grocery shopping to dropping kids at school, offering an eco-friendly alternative to cars. Their capacity to carry significant loads while being inherently more maneuverable and easier to park than a car makes them particularly attractive for urban dwellers.
Regional Insights
In the Americas, the electric cargo bikes market is witnessing robust growth, driven by a surge in e-commerce, increasing awareness about carbon footprint reduction, and the rising need for efficient last-mile delivery solutions. In the United States and Canada, the electric cargo bike market is experiencing significant growth due to the increasing awareness of carbon footprint reduction and the need for efficient urban transportation solutions. Consumers in the Americas prioritize durability, battery life, and the ability to customize cargo bikes according to their specific needs. Investments in cycling infrastructure and government incentives for electric vehicle purchases further bolster the market. The expansion of the electric cargo bike market in the Asia-Pacific region is attributed to its dense urban centers, growing environmental concerns, and the escalating need for delivery services. China leads with its substantial manufacturing base and the presence of major global electric bike manufacturers. Japan and India are witnessing increasing adoption due to government incentives, rising environmental concerns, and the need for efficient delivery services in densely populated cities. In the EMEA region, EU countries exhibit a robust demand for electric cargo bikes, driven by stringent emission regulations, environmental consciousness, and supportive government policies, such as subsidies for electric vehicle buyers. Middle East and Africa are gradually catching up, with the market growth fueled by urbanization, economic development, and an increasing awareness of sustainable transportation. The European electric cargo bike market is characterized by high demand for innovative and premium quality cargo bikes, and the Middle East and African regions are more price-sensitive and focused on basic models.
